Pennsylvania High School Football - North East held off by Seneca
October 9, 2015: Erie, PA 16509 In Friday's league game, the Seneca Bobcats (Erie, PA) football team tipped the visiting North East Grape Pickers (North East, PA), by a final score of 46-40.
The Bobcats (2-4) will now prepare for their game against Iroquois (Erie, PA). The Braves come into the non-league game with a 6-0 record. In their last game, Iroquois got by Youngsville (Youngsville, PA), 68-7, in a league game.
The Grape Pickers now hold a 3-3 record. They take the field next when they travel to Strong Vincent for a non-league game on Saturday, October 17. North East will battle a Colonels team coming off a 34-8 league win over East (Erie, PA). The Colonels record now stands at 1-5.
